Piketon hit Westfall with a five-run third inning on Friday, which goes a long way in explaining the final result. The Mustangs lost 10-4 to the Redstreaks. The Mustangs have struggled against the Redstreaks recently, as the game was their fifth consecutive lost matchup.
Riley Rigsby was cooking despite her team's loss, going a perfect 1-for-1 with one home run. Layla Geiger was another key player, going 2-for-3 with one run, one double, and one RBI.
Westfall's loss dropped their record down to 4-4. As for Piketon, their victory was their fourth stra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 11-1.
